Judge273 01-15-2014 01:55 PM

Some production numbers by Lloyd:

1972 Formula 455-HO total = 276

1972 Trans Am with M22 = 458
1972 Trans Am with M40 = 828
1972 Trans Am total = 1,286

Total 1972 455-HO TAs and Formulas= 1,562

Not sure on split but it could be close to TA M22/M40?

A rare 72 Formula 455 HO w/ Y99, gauges, and factory spoiler loaded with options is as desirable as a rare 72TA? Someone thought so...

dadsformula 01-16-2014 10:06 AM

Since I'm not sure about this i'll make it a question. In 73, the Y99 Suspension
upgrade also got you 15 inch wheels. This 72 states Y99 and 14 inch wheels.
So my question is, were 15 inch wheels part of Y99 in 72?

Judge273 01-16-2014 11:06 AM

Yes in 72 y99 is 15 wheels steelies standard or options includes rally I or honeys listed on phs.
